Output 681ecb14166d8e60e46c1c8191f1331f5d5e4036fc1fe3fa2a0f495419dcf2a5:0

value
263993
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d7d4372d85160a258bb9cb682d07402d7f2b7ea OP_EQUAL
address
MU6HdHPAcFCkcSfrpbhtgVjpvxstre7J1o
transaction
681ecb14166d8e60e46c1c8191f1331f5d5e4036fc1fe3fa2a0f495419dcf2a5
spent
true